Kashmir was never a crown for India, will never be in future: Hurriyat (G)

Srinagar, May 09: Reacting over the statement of Mehbooba Mufti wherein she termed J&K as the “crown” of India, Hurriyat Conference (G) on Tuesday termed it unrealistic and ridiculous and said no doubt it is a crown & belongs to people of J&K, however It is not a personal property of any pro-Indian leader.
Hurriyat (G) while commenting over the statement, said that for political gains and to appease Delhi, all pro-Indian politicians are bound to play this tune.
In a statement issued to KNS, Hurriyat (G) spokesman, Ayaz Akbar ridiculing the statement of Mehbooba Mufti, said that at many times she speaks harsher than Rajnath Singh as she lacks political maturity. She never talks sense and her childish statement always add salt to the injuries.
Hurriyat (G) spokesman recalled her statement, quoting Mehbooba Mufti, saying that those kids killed were not out to buy milk or chocolates and thus justified forces action and instead of acting against killers, admonished slain youngsters.
It is one more gimmick and People of state in a unanimous voice reject her claim, said spokesperson.
Jammu & Kashmir remained an independent state till October 1947 and India without any moral or constitutional right forcibly occupied state.
Even students read these historical facts during their school days & most probably Mehbooba Mufti is expected to have learned about this while pursuing her education, said spokesman.
He said that we have presented immense sacrifices for the sacred cause and people in J&K will pursue their mission for freedom as they never accepted forced occupation and in future will never compromise.
Commenting over the Indra Abdullah accord, spokesman said that there are no takers for this as it proved irrelevant, outdated & buried since long.
She often recalls her father’s dreams, said spokesman, while referring to Mehbooba Mufti and said that it is not bad or forbidden to dream about, but each dream never proves true or is realized.
Better realize that that Kashmir is a disputed territory and its destination is yet to be decided, said spokesman.
Referring to military might and enforced occupation, spokesman said that despite all its coercive measures, India could not break our resolve or made people to surrender.
It is for their lust for power that these people ignore their national obligations, said spokesman and added that luxuries are main motive and goal for pro-Indian politicians. They are unprincipled & dishonest, said spokesman & are no more relevant and people do not have any regard just for their inappropriate stand and statements.
She can claim support of two to three percent electorate and even then, she has no mandate to say anything about Kashmir and its status. The handful of voters, she relies have just casted their votes for mere construction works and employment.
Hurriyat said that Kashmir was never a crown for India and it is beyond doubt that it will never be so in future too.
India with its military might, inducement, concessions and even through its stooges made its best to lure people, however failed to impress, said spokesman.
Kashmir is beyond any doubt a crown, however it belongs to people and won’t allow anyone to play with their honor and dignity, added spokesman.
